  • Two column text box with header

    I have a text box that is set to flow as two columns. The beginning of the text box has a header then a list of bulleted items. My problem is that when the text flows to the second column, it is set at the top (in-line with the header). What I would like is to do something like set a top margin just for the second column so it will line up with the body text from the first column. Is there an easy way to do this or should I just use two text boxes and position the second box where I want it?

    Simplest is to use two text boxes.
    Dave Saunders has a script (http://pdsassoc.com/index.php?Nav=downs&Ban=Downloads&Info=downloads.html) that can do it with one text box by putting your head in a one-column table that intrudes into the second column. I've never used his script, and I see his website says CS and CS2, so I'm not sure if it would work with your version.
    You could probably achieve what you want (because I see you don't actually need the head to straddle, just the texts to top align with each other) by forcing a huge leading on one character in a frame that's set to First Baseline Offset by Leading.

  • SSRS Text box expression in Report Header

    Hi Experts,
    I'm trying below expression under Text box (Report Header)
    = IIf( IsNothing(Parameters!vCp_ID.Value) OR Parameters!vCp_ID.Value = "", "All", Join(Parameters!vCp_ID.Value,", ") )
    It gives me error message as:- 
    Warning 1 [rsRuntimeErrorInExpression] The Value expression for the textrun ‘Header_Cp_ID_Value.Paragraphs[0].TextRuns[0]’ contains an error: Overload resolution failed because no Public '=' can be called with these arguments: 'Public Shared Operator =(a As String, b As String) As Boolean': Argument matching parameter 'a' cannot convert from 'Object()' to 'String'. C:\Users\abc1\Documents\Visual Studio 2008\Projects\Report Project1\Report Project1\ClaimsLevel.rdl 0 0
    Any help what I'm doing wrong? Because of this is it printing "#Error" while previewing the Report.
    If I remove IIF condition and place only:- 
    Join(Parameters!vCp_ID.Value,", ")
    than everything is working fine.
    Thanks in advance
    Kumar
    KG, MCTS

    Hi,
    Since this parameter allows selection of multi values, the values of the parameter is returned as an array which cannot be used in comparing with = operator, as you have in the expression
    Parameters!vCp_ID.Value = "".
    You may pass the first value of the parameter (element with 0 index) instead like
    Parameters!vCp_ID.Value(0) = "". Note the .Value(0). As such, you expression may be written as
    = IIf( IsNothing(Parameters!vCp_ID.Value) OR Parameters!vCp_ID.Value(0) = "", "All", Join(Parameters!vCp_ID.Value,", ") )
    Hope this helps. Please feel free to discuss if you have any other questions.
    Regards

  • I book text boxes that are not used will not show up in the printed book?

    If I don't want to use all the text boxes for my printed book will the outline be printed anyway?(black background with white text box) I assume there is no way to turn the captions off.
    Many thanks in advance.
    Dennis

    Dunny
    Welcome to the Apple user to user assistance forums
    Which theme and layout are you discussing
    In general text boxes do not show in printed books - however they must have something in them - at least a single space
    But some clearly show up - in the travel theme the layouts that have text blocks that look like a torn piece of paper or a post card will of course print
    Always preview your book and verify the resulting PDF to see what you rfinal book will look like - http://support.apple.com/kb/HT1040
    And usually I can find an alternative layout with no text
